Oracle PL/SQL

Descripción: Oracle PL/SQL es una extensión de lenguaje de procedimiento para SQL en Oracle Database. Este lenguaje permite a los desarrolladores combinar la potencia de SQL con la capacidad de programación de un lenguaje de procedimiento, lo que facilita la creación de aplicaciones más complejas y eficientes. PL/SQL permite la ejecución de bloques de código que pueden incluir declaraciones SQL, estructuras de control de flujo y manejo de excepciones, lo que lo convierte en una herramienta versátil para la manipulación y gestión de datos. Entre sus características más destacadas se encuentran la capacidad de definir variables, crear procedimientos y funciones, y la posibilidad de manejar transacciones de manera efectiva. PL/SQL es fundamental para el desarrollo de aplicaciones empresariales que requieren un alto rendimiento y una gestión robusta de datos, permitiendo a los desarrolladores escribir código que se ejecute directamente en el servidor de la base de datos, lo que reduce la cantidad de datos que deben ser transferidos entre el servidor y el cliente, mejorando así la eficiencia y el rendimiento general de las aplicaciones.

Historia: PL/SQL fue introducido por Oracle Corporation en 1991 como parte de su base de datos Oracle 7. Desde su lanzamiento, ha evolucionado significativamente, incorporando nuevas características y mejoras en cada versión de la base de datos. A lo largo de los años, PL/SQL se ha convertido en un estándar de facto para el desarrollo de aplicaciones en entornos Oracle, permitiendo a los desarrolladores crear soluciones más robustas y eficientes.

Usos: PL/SQL se utiliza principalmente para el desarrollo de aplicaciones empresariales que requieren una gestión avanzada de datos. Permite la creación de procedimientos almacenados, funciones y paquetes que encapsulan la lógica de negocio, mejorando la modularidad y la reutilización del código. Además, PL/SQL es utilizado para la automatización de tareas administrativas y la implementación de lógica de negocio compleja en bases de datos.

Ejemplos: Un ejemplo práctico de PL/SQL es la creación de un procedimiento almacenado que calcula y actualiza automáticamente los salarios de los empleados en función de ciertos criterios. Otro ejemplo es el uso de triggers en PL/SQL para auditar cambios en las tablas de la base de datos, registrando automáticamente las modificaciones realizadas por los usuarios.

  • Rating:
  • 3.5
  • (2)

Deja tu com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

PATROCINADORES

Glosarix en tu dispositivo

instalar
×
Enable Notifications Ok No